use std::{
cmp::{max, Ordering},
fmt::Display,
};
use concat_string::concat_string;
use tui::{text::Text, widgets::Row};
use super::proc_widget_column::ProcColumn;
use crate::{
app::data_harvester::processes::ProcessHarvest,
canvas::Painter,
components::data_table::{DataTableColumn, DataToCell},
data_conversion::{binary_byte_string, dec_bytes_per_second_string, dec_bytes_string},
utils::gen_util::truncate_to_text,
Pid,
};
#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
enum IdType {
Name(String),
Command(String),
}
#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
pub struct Id {
id_type: IdType,
prefix: Option<String>,
}
impl From<&'static str> for Id {
fn from(s: &'static str) -> Self {
Id {
id_type: IdType::Name(s.to_string()),
prefix: None,
}
}
}
impl Id {
/// Returns the ID as a lowercase [`String`], with no prefix. This is primarily useful for
/// cases like sorting where we treat everything as the same case (e.g. `Discord` comes before
/// `dkms`).
pub fn to_lowercase(&self) -> String {
match &self.id_type {
IdType::Name(name) => name.to_lowercase(),
IdType::Command(cmd) => cmd.to_lowercase(),
}
}
/// Return the ID as a borrowed [`str`] with no prefix.
pub fn as_str(&self) -> &str {
match &self.id_type {
IdType::Name(name) => name.as_str(),
IdType::Command(cmd) => cmd.as_str(),
}
}
/// Returns the ID as a [`String`] with prefix.
pub fn to_prefixed_string(&self) -> String {
if let Some(prefix) = &self.prefix {
concat_string!(
prefix,
match &self.id_type {
IdType::Name(name) => name,
IdType::Command(cmd) => cmd,
}
)
} else {
match &self.id_type {
IdType::Name(name) => name.to_string(),
IdType::Command(cmd) => cmd.to_string(),
}
}
}
}
impl Display for Id {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ut std::f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> std::fmt::Result {
f.write_str(self.as_str())
}
}
// TODO: Can reduce this to 32 bytes.
#[derive(PartialEq, Clone, Debug)]
pub enum MemUsage {
Percent(f64),
Bytes(u64),
}
impl PartialOrd for MemUsage {
fn partial_cmp(&self, other: &Self) -> Option<Ordering> {
match (self, other) {
(MemUsage::Percent(a), MemUsage::Percent(b)) => a.partial_cmp(b),
(MemUsage::Bytes(a), MemUsage::Bytes(b)) => a.partial_cmp(b),
_ => unreachable!(),
}
}
}
impl Display for MemUsage {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ut std::f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> std::fmt::Result {
match self {
MemUsage::Percent(percent) => f.write_fmt(format_args!("{:.1}%", percent)),
MemUsage::Bytes(bytes) => f.write_str(&binary_byte_string(*bytes)),
}
}
}
#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
pub struct ProcWidgetData {
pub pid: Pid,
pub ppid: Option<Pid>,
pub id: Id,
pub cpu_usage_percent: f64,
pub mem_usage: MemUsage,
pub rps: u64,
pub wps: u64,
pub total_read: u64,
pub total_write: u64,
pub process_state: String,
pub process_char: char,
#[cfg(target_family = "unix")]
pub user: String,
pub num_similar: u64,
pub disabled: bool,
}
impl ProcWidgetData {
pub fn from_data(process: &ProcessHarvest, is_command: bool, is_mem_percent: bool) -> Self {
let id = Id {
id_type: if is_command {
IdType::Command(process.command.clone())
} else {
IdType::Name(process.name.clone())
},
prefix: None,
};
let mem_usage = if is_mem_percent {
MemUsage::Percent(process.mem_usage_percent)
} else {
MemUsage::Bytes(process.mem_usage_bytes)
};
Self {
pid: process.pid,
ppid: process.parent_pid,
id,
cpu_usage_percent: process.cpu_usage_percent,
mem_usage,
rps: process.read_bytes_per_sec,
wps: process.write_bytes_per_sec,
total_read: process.total_read_bytes,
total_write: process.total_write_bytes,
process_state: process.process_state.0.clone(),
process_char: process.process_state.1,
#[cfg(target_family = "unix")]
user: process.user.to_string(),
num_similar: 1,
disabled: false,
}
}
pub fn num_similar(mut self, num_similar: u64) -> Self {
self.num_similar = num_similar;
self
}
pub fn disabled(mut self, disabled: bool) -> Self {
self.disabled = disabled;
self
}
pub fn prefix(mut self, prefix: Option<String>) -> Self {
self.id.prefix = prefix;
self
}
pub fn add(&mut self, other: &Self) {
self.cpu_usage_percent += other.cpu_usage_percent;
self.mem_usage = match (&self.mem_usage, &other.mem_usage) {
(MemUsage::Percent(a), MemUsage::Percent(b)) => MemUsage::Percent(a + b),
(MemUsage::Bytes(a), MemUsage::Bytes(b)) => MemUsage::Bytes(a + b),
(MemUsage::Percent(_), MemUsage::Bytes(_))
| (MemUsage::Bytes(_), MemUsage::Percent(_)) => {
unreachable!("trying to add together two different memory usage types!")
}
};
self.rps += other.rps;
self.wps += other.wps;
self.total_read += other.total_read;
self.total_write += other.total_write;
}
fn to_string(&self, column: &ProcColumn) -> String {
match column {
ProcColumn::CpuPercent => format!("{:.1}%", self.cpu_usage_percent),
ProcColumn::MemoryVal | ProcColumn::MemoryPercent => self.mem_usage.to_string(),
ProcColumn::Pid => self.pid.to_string(),
ProcColumn::Count => self.num_similar.to_string(),
ProcColumn::Name | ProcColumn::Command => self.id.to_prefixed_string(),
ProcColumn::ReadPerSecond => dec_bytes_per_second_string(self.rps),
ProcColumn::WritePerSecond => dec_bytes_per_second_string(self.wps),
ProcColumn::TotalRead => dec_bytes_string(self.total_read),
ProcColumn::TotalWrite => dec_bytes_string(self.total_write),
ProcColumn::State => self.process_char.to_string(),
ProcColumn::User => {
#[cfg(target_family = "unix")]
{
self.user.clone()
}
#[cfg(not(target_family = "unix"))]
{
"".to_string()
}
}
}
}
}
impl DataToCell<ProcColumn> for ProcWidgetData {
fn to_cell<'a>(&'a self, column: &ProcColumn, calculated_width: u16) -> Option<Text<'a>> {
if calculated_width == 0 {
return None;
}
// TODO: Optimize the string allocations here...
// TODO: Also maybe just pull in the to_string call but add a variable for the differences.
Some(truncate_to_text(
&match column {
ProcColumn::CpuPercent => {
format!("{:.1}%", self.cpu_usage_percent)
}
ProcColumn::MemoryVal | ProcColumn::MemoryPercent => self.mem_usage.to_string(),
ProcColumn::Pid => self.pid.to_string(),
ProcColumn::Count => self.num_similar.to_string(),
ProcColumn::Name | ProcColumn::Command => self.id.to_prefixed_string(),
ProcColumn::ReadPerSecond => dec_bytes_per_second_string(self.rps),
ProcColumn::WritePerSecond => dec_bytes_per_second_string(self.wps),
ProcColumn::TotalRead => dec_bytes_string(self.total_read),
ProcColumn::TotalWrite => dec_bytes_string(self.total_write),
ProcColumn::State => {
if calculated_width < 8 {
self.process_char.to_string()
} else {
self.process_state.clone()
}
}
ProcColumn::User => {
#[cfg(target_family = "unix")]
{
self.user.clone()
}
#[cfg(not(target_family = "unix"))]
{
"".to_string()
}
}
},
calculated_width,
))
}
#[inline(always)]
fn style_row<'a>(&self, row: Row<'a>, painter: &Painter) -> Row<'a> {
if self.disabled {
row.style(painter.colours.disabled_text_style)
} else {
row
}
}
fn column_widths<C: DataTableColumn<ProcColumn>>(data: &[Self], columns: &[C]) -> Vec<u16>
where
Self: Sized,
{
let mut widths = vec![0; columns.len()];
for d in data {
for (w, c) in widths.iter_mut().zip(columns) {
*w = max(*w, d.to_string(c.inner()).len() as u16);
}
}
widths
}
}
